Severe Acute Respiratory Syndrome (SARS), which emerged in 2002-2003, resulted in approximately 774 deaths worldwide out of over 8,000 reported cases. The outbreak was primarily concentrated in Asia, with the most significant number of fatalities occurring in Hong Kong. SARS was eventually contained, and its impact led to improved global preparedness for Infectious Diseases.
